Business expertise fuels measurable success
Growing companies often face important decisions about where to invest their resources. Strategic investments in technology, infrastructure, marketing, and talent can accelerate business growth. However, these investments must be carefully evaluated to ensure they deliver long-term value. Businesses should analyse potential returns, risks, and alignment with their overall strategy before committing significant funds. Thoughtful investment decisions help companies scale efficiently while minimising financial strain.

Every growing company faces financial risks, including market fluctuations, economic uncertainty, and unexpected operational challenges. Strategic financial planning involves identifying these risks and developing strategies to mitigate them. Companies can protect themselves by maintaining emergency reserves, diversifying revenue streams, and implementing strong financial controls. Proactive risk management helps organisations remain resilient even during difficult economic conditions.
